"JAVA医药管理系统设计(论文+源代码)"是一个基于Java编程语言的毕业设计项目,其中包含了完整的论文文档和源代码。这个系统主要是为了实现医药行业的管理需求,包括药品库存管理、销售记录、患者信息管理等多个功能模块,旨在提高医药机构的工作效率。 【Java技术详解】 Java是一种跨平台的面向对象的编程语言,以其“一次编写,到处运行”的特性而闻名。在医药管理系统中,Java的稳定性和安全性是关键因素。系统可能采用Java SE(标准版)作为开发基础,利用其丰富的类库进行数据库连接、网络通信等操作。 【框架应用】 通常,这样的管理系统会采用Spring框架来构建业务逻辑,Spring提供了依赖注入和AOP(面向切面编程)等功能,简化了代码结构。同时,Spring Boot可以用于快速初始化项目,并自动配置许多常见设置。MyBatis作为数据访问层的框架,可方便地将Java代码与SQL语句进行绑定,实现数据的增删查改。 【数据库管理】 数据库方面,可能使用MySQL或Oracle等关系型数据库管理系统存储药品信息、患者数据和交易记录。Hibernate或者JPA(Java Persistence API)作为ORM(对象关系映射)工具,可以将Java对象与数据库表进行映射,简化数据库操作。 【用户界面】 前端界面可能采用JavaFX或Swing进行开发,为用户提供图形化操作界面。这些库提供丰富的组件,如表格、按钮、文本框等,使得用户能直观地进行数据查询和操作。另外,现代的Java应用也会结合Thymeleaf或Freemarker等模板引擎,构建更现代、响应式的Web界面。 【论文内容】 论文部分通常会涵盖以下几个部分: 1. **系统背景**:介绍医药行业的需求和现有管理系统的不足,阐述项目的重要性。 2. **系统分析**:包括需求分析、功能需求和非功能需求,以及可行性研究。 3. **系统设计**:详细说明系统架构、模块划分、数据库设计等。 4. **系统实现**:描述各功能模块的实现细节,包括使用的技术和方法。 5. **系统测试**:展示系统测试的过程和结果,证明系统的稳定性和正确性。 6. **结论与展望**:总结项目成果,对未来改进和扩展提出建议。 【源代码分析】 源代码中,你可以找到主程序入口、数据库连接配置、实体类(如药品、患者类)、服务接口及其实现类、控制层的Controller类、以及视图层的界面组件等。通过阅读源码,可以深入理解系统如何处理业务逻辑,如何与数据库交互,以及如何响应用户操作。 "JAVA医药管理系统设计(论文+源代码)"项目涵盖了Java编程、软件工程、数据库管理和系统设计等多个方面的知识,对于学习Java开发,尤其是从事企业管理系统的开发人员,这是一个宝贵的参考资料。通过该项目,可以提升对Java技术的实战应用能力,同时加深对医药行业信息化管理的理解。
- 1
- 粉丝: 9244
- 资源: 4675
- 我的内容管理 展开
- 我的资源 快来上传第一个资源
- 我的收益 登录查看自己的收益
- 我的积分 登录查看自己的积分
- 我的C币 登录后查看C币余额
- 我的收藏
- 我的下载
- 下载帮助